Hello, is it possible to open a bank account for a unborn and perhaps keeping the money stored away there until she/he is old enough to use it.
0
Comments
-
No (unless you open it in your own name).
As soon as the child is born you can open an account, or add to the Child Trust Fund voucher provided by HM Government.0 -
